The Darkest Fire by Gena Showalter

Title: The Darkest Fire
Author: Gena Showalter
Source: Free e-book; 63 pages
Challenges: Show Me the Free
He is the guardian of hell, more monster than man. She is the goddess of oppression, more angel than woman. Together they will enter the flames to battle a dangerous horde of demon lords -- and discover a passion unlike any other.

My Rating: 4 stars ★★

My Thoughts (mini-review):
I've heard a lot of good things about Showalter's Lords of the Underworld series, but I'm always skeptical when it comes to romance novels because they aren't usually "my thing" (even paranormal ones). When I saw this was being offered for free, I thought it'd be a great opportunity to see if I liked Showalter's writing and whether or not I'd want to add the series to my TBR list.

I loved the mythology that's weaved into the story (the origin of Pandora's box, among other things). I really enjoy when paranormal romance novels have mythology thrown in here and there; I think it separates them a little bit from the rest of the genre and adds a twist to the usual plot-line. Also, I just love mythology in general LOL.

The ending was a tad bit rushed, but overall I thought the length was appropriate for a novella;  it was a satisfying, quick read. I will definitely be adding the next book in the series to my ever-growing TBR pile!

Warnings: sexual content (this is not a YA series)
